“…Despite the fact that analytical reflectometric methods in the visible region of the spectrum are not very common, some have been recently published. [17][18][19][20][21][22][23][24] The diffuse reflectance methods present some advantages, such as simplicity and extremely low consumption of reagents. Moreover, the reflectance measurements can be performed in locus using a very simple homemade reflectometer or a portable diffuse reflectance spectrophotometer, which are small, lightweight, inexpensive and battery operated, characteristics highly attractive to facilitate analysis at the location of the system under investigation.…”
